Lernfeld 8 Projekt
- Leo M.
- Jonathan G.
- Sebastian K.
Dieses Projekt wurde von Sebastian K., Leo M., und Jonathan G. für die Klausurersatzleistung im LF8 (Fachinformatiker) am BBZ Rendsburg absolviert. Das Thema sowie die Umsetzung war frei gestellt.
Wir haben uns für eine Mischung aus Simpler To-Do Applikation und Ticket-System entschieden.
Geplante Features (Projektstart):
- Verwalten einer To-Do Liste
- Anlegen eines neuen To-Do Items
- Bearbeiten eines To-Do-Items
- Verschieben von To-Do-Items in verschiedene Stati
- Löschen von To-Do-Items im gleichen Interface
- To-Do-Items (genauere) Beschreibungen zulassen
- Speichern der Daten in einer Datenbank
- Dokumentation nach IHk Kiel Vorgaben (Freiwillige Zusatzleistung)
- Nutzerverwaltung* (Anlegen neuer Nutzer / Einloggen als Nutzer)
- To-Do-Items an Nutzer binden
- Teilen von To-Do-Items (Optional)
- Mehrere Listen pro Nutzer (Optional)
Hierbei handelt es sich um ein Prototypen, der während eines Schulprojektes entstanden ist. Um es einfacher und damit verständlicher zu halten, wurde sich dazu entschieden die Anfallenden Nutzerdaten in Klartextform in der lokalen Datenbank zu schreiben! Das ist natürlich Datenschutztechnisch nicht konform und soll nicht als Anregung dazu dienen, so fahrlässig mit echten Nutzerdaten umzugehen!
https://github.com/Soldoran/IT22B-Projekt.git
(Optional =) Wenn kein Migrations-Ordner mit Dateien vorhanden ist:
Add-Migration init
Um die Datenbank erstellen zu lassen:
Update-Database